Should you shower after salt bath?

When the salt is fully dissolved, sit in the bath for about 10 to 20 minutes. Shower with plain water afterward to rinse off any excess salt on the skin.

Should you rinse off after an Epsom salt bath?

It is possible to relieve pain and discomfort, relax the muscles, and provide stress relief by taking an Epsom salt bath. All you have to do is put about 300 to 600 grams of salt in the bathtub and sit in it for 10 to 20 minutes. To get rid of excess salt on the skin, rinse after.

Table salt, also known as sodium chloride, is made up of the elements sodium (Na) and chlorine (Cl). Epsom salt, on the other hand, is derived from a naturally occurring magnesium sulfate mineral called epsomite, which contains the chemical components magnesium (Mg), sulfur (S) and oxygen (O).
